CVE-2019-18424 : Exploit Details and Defense Strategies
Learn about CVE-2019-18424, a Xen vulnerability allowing attackers to gain host OS privileges by corrupting host memory through passed through PCI devices. Find mitigation steps and preventive measures here.
A vulnerability has been discovered in Xen up to version 4.12.x, allowing attackers to gain privileges in the host operating system by corrupting host memory through passed through PCI devices.
Understanding CVE-2019-18424
This CVE identifies a security flaw in Xen that can lead to privilege escalation in the host OS.
What is CVE-2019-18424?
Attackers can exploit this vulnerability to gain host OS privileges by manipulating DMA through untrusted domains with access to physical devices.
The issue arises when passed through PCI devices corrupt host memory after deassignment, potentially allowing critical data in the host memory to be targeted.
Only systems using PCI pass-through, where guests have direct access to physical devices capable of DMA, are vulnerable.
The Impact of CVE-2019-18424
Attackers can potentially escalate privileges in the host OS by exploiting this vulnerability.
Systems utilizing PCI pass-through are at risk of having critical host data targeted through DMA.
Technical Details of CVE-2019-18424
This section provides detailed technical information about the vulnerability.
Vulnerability Description
The vulnerability allows attackers to gain host OS privileges by corrupting host memory through passed through PCI devices.
Affected Systems and Versions
Xen up to version 4.12.x is affected by this vulnerability.
Exploitation Mechanism
Attackers can exploit the vulnerability by manipulating DMA through untrusted domains with access to physical devices.
Mitigation and Prevention
Protective measures and steps to mitigate the impact of CVE-2019-18424.
Immediate Steps to Take
Update Xen to a patched version that addresses the vulnerability.
Implement strict access controls to limit untrusted domains' capabilities.
Long-Term Security Practices
Regularly monitor and audit system configurations to detect any unauthorized changes.
Educate users on best practices for secure system usage to prevent exploitation of vulnerabilities.
Patching and Updates
Apply security patches and updates provided by Xen to address the vulnerability and enhance system security.
Popular CVEs
CVE Id
Published Date
Is your System Free of Underlying Vulnerabilities? Find Out Now